Best time to replace your skylights?

When you re-roof!

If your home has older skylights, the best time to upgrade them is during your re-roofing project. Going from a dated bubble, or an older inefficient skylight, to a VELUX Skylight system - with clear glass, solar-powered venting options, and pre-installed solar shades - is a transformation you'll notice every single day. And doing it while we're already on your roof means no second project.

Three reasons to do it now:

  1. Save time and money
  2. Step up to today's skylight technology - glass, high-energy efficiency, venting options, shades included
  3. Align your skylight and roof warranties from day one

Sun Tunnels

Bring daylight into every room in your home.

As part of your roofing project, we can also brighten even the smallest spaces, such as your interior bathroom or master closet, with Sun Tunnel® Skylights. Designed to fit in the ceiling like a recessed light, Sun Tunnel Skylights channel sunlight from the roof for a comforting glow in any room. They’re also energy-efficient and easy to install, making for a quick and cost-effective project.
